摘要:分析了程序設計課程的現狀,提出了該課程改革且進行了探索和研究。
關鍵詞:程序設計課程;教學改革
中圖分類號:G642 文獻標識碼:A 文章編號:1000-8136(2009)27-0142-02
程序設計能力是計算機科學與技術專業學生必備的能力,隨著學科的發展和信息社會對人才素質的要求,該課程的教學暴露出一些問題,本文結合當前的教學實際,談一些想法。
1程序設計課程的教學現狀
1.1學生對課程設置的目的不明確
多年的教學經歷發現:很多學生在學習該課程的過程中,始終不明白學習該課程的目的和意義,很多教師在授課時基本是按教材章節順序授課,沒有強調開設此課程的目的和意義。筆者認為,一定要上好第一節課,讓學生明白學習該課程的教學目的和意義,然后其他教學活動才可由此展開。
1.2教學內容與實際脫節
在教學內容的處理上,許多教師把很大的精力甚至是主要精力放在程序設計語言的語法規則和語義上,把“程序設計”課變成“程序語言”課,考察的內容不少是對不實用的怪、難、偏的語句語義的理解,脫離課程教學目的,脫離實際,反映不出學生真正的編程能力。這種做法在一定程度上誤導了學生對該課程學習目標、學習內容的理解,導致了學生學習精力的偏移。
1.3教學方法不科學
教學方法上多數是傳統式的“灌輸法”,在有限的教學學時里,重復講授的東西太多。過多的指導書增強了學生的依賴性,從而導致學生分析問題、解決問題的獨立能力得不到充分提高。……